It has a brilliant nose of savory red and black currants, dried herbs, saddle leather, and tobacco, with a decidedly Bordeaux-like vibe in both its aromas and flavors. Medium to full-bodied and nicely concentrated, with ripe tannins on the palate, this is a serious, captivating, incredibly impressive Cabernet that will shine for at least two decades.
Reviews:
- Wine Advocate: Made from 100% Cabernet Sauvignon, the 2018 Cabernet Sauvignon Helena Montana Vineyard spent 12 months in 100% new French oak. Deep garnet-purple in color, it bursts from the glass with bold scents of fresh blackberries, black currants and mulberries plus suggestions of cedar chest, pencil lead, iron ore and truffles, with emerging wafts of crushed rocks and charcoal. Medium to full-bodied, the palate delivers firm, grainy, exquisitely ripe tannins and seamless freshness supporting layer upon layer of black fruits, finishing on a long-lingering fragrant earth note.
- James Suckling: Lots of pine and walnut with gravel and dark fruit on the nose. It’s very fine-tannined with nice austerity and a dusty texture. Long and juicy. Needs to soften.
Producer Information
Anakota is a collection of single vineyard, single varietal wines that are 100% Cabernet Sauvignon and personify the rustic elegance and spirit of rural Knights Valley, Sonoma County. Rising more than 4,000 feet above sea level, Mount St. Helena looks down on our two prized estate vineyards, Helena Dakota and Helena Montana, which are quietly situated on the rugged flanks of the Mayacamas Mountain Range.
